Typically, solar lights operate most efficiently between 32°F to 120°F (0°C to 49°C). Operating outside this range can limit the energy conversion process.

Outdoor solar lights are easy to install and virtually maintenance free. Best of all, using them won't increase your electric bill. Popular home uses for outdoor solar lighting include pathway light sets, wall-mounted lamps, freestanding lamp posts, and security lights.
